ECHL: Adirondack Thunder Sign Gustav Muller

The Adirondack Thunder have signed center Gustav Muller to an ECHL contract. Muller has 10 goals and 15 assists for 25 points this season with the Roanoke Rail Yard Dogs. He was centering the top line during his time in Roanoke. This comes as a bit of a shock as the Thunder are expected to get more bodies back up front shortly. I wouldn’t be shocked if we see someone get called up to Utica or a trade before Wednesday’s game vs Norfolk. If he’s in the lineup on Wednesday, I would expect him to slot in the bottom six for Adirondack, as the top two lines have been playing very well as of late. It will be interesting to see what kind of role he fills in Adirondack and how long he stays with the team.

Muller, 25, is in his first year as a pro after spending the last four years at the NCAA level, spending three years at Long Island University before spending last year at Albert Magnus College. In 49 games at LIU, the Swedish center put up six goals and five assists for 11 points. He had four goals and seven assists for 11 points in 22 games last season at Albert Magnus. Prior to taking the NCAA route, Muller spent a year in the USHL with the Madison Capitols, where he put up six goals and four assists for 10 points. Prior to coming over to North America, the 6’1, 207lb forward played in his junior hockey in Sweden.
